'Dancing With The Stars' Season 28 winners predictions: Which celebrity will take home the Mirrorball trophy?

When the series returns to our screens on Monday night, one contestant will walk away with the Mirrorball trophy and be crowned the winner of 'Dancing With The Stars' season 28.

After James Van Der Beek's shocking elimination last week, 'Dancing With The Stars' season 28 has proven to be unpredictable. This season has given fans a ton of mixed emotions, from rage and happiness to tears.

Four couples remain, and they include Kel Mitchell and Witney Carson, Hannah Brown and Alan Bersten, Ally Brooke and Sasha Farber, and Lauren Aliana and Gleb Savchenko. 

Fans are rooting for Hannah and Alan to win this season. (ABC/Eric McCandless)

After 10 weeks of battling against each other, the finalists will take to the ballroom stage and battle it out for one last time. Each couple will perform a freestyle routine and their favorite dance from the entire season. It is surely going to be an unpredictable finale as all four finalists are fan favorites. For the finale, the judges will not be picking the winner. Like always the winner will be crowned depending on the highest votes and scores. 

Prior to the finale, last week, MEAWW put out a poll asking fans who they think has the highest chance of winning, so it would make it easier for predictions. Coming in with the leading number of votes is none other than the former Bachelorette and her dancing partner. 53% of the votes went to Hannah Brown and Alan who have been fan favorites since their debut performance on day 1. 

53% of the fans are rooting for Hannah and Alan's win.

Ally and Sasha come in second with 27% of the votes leaning towards their win. 13% of fans voted for Kel and Witney saying they are rooting for their win. Finally coming in with the least number of votes with the lowest chances of winning is Lauren and Gleb. Only 7% of the fans voted for them rooting for their win.
